SQL Ошибка входа на сервер Kubernetes (aks) для SA - PullRequest
0 голосов
/ 07 августа 2020

Я пытаюсь развернуть пользовательский образ SQL Server 2019 docker из моего репозитория docker хаба в кластер kubernetes (aks), но не могу войти в экземпляр БД извне. В нем говорится, что вход для пользователя sa не удалось.

Я проверил требования к паролю и буквально попытался использовать тот же пароль, что и в документации Microsoft, но все еще не могу войти на SQL сервер.

Пытался использовать sqlcmd и Azure Data Studio , и я знаю, что он достигает сервера, потому что в журнале ошибок есть следующая ошибка:

Ошибка: 18456 , Уровень серьезности: 14, состояние: 8
Ошибка входа для пользователя sa. Причина: пароль не соответствует указанному для входа в систему.

1 Ответ

0 голосов
/ 10 августа 2020

Тестировал одни и те же пароли в моей локальной среде docker, и, кстати, все они давали одну и ту же ошибку всякий раз, когда я вращал контейнер. После нескольких вариантов я использовал простой пароль, который работал как локально, так и в k8s.

Я поднял SR с MS, чтобы понять требования политики паролей. относительно того, почему некоторые пароли не работают. Отметьте тот, который указан в их документации.

Спасибо @Larnu и @Aaron Bertrand за ваше время и вклад.

...